Correspondences, a collaborative exhibition by 10 Canadian photographers, is a powerful example of the remarkable work that can emerge when artists gather in creative conversation. Join us as we talk with each of these artists about their work and their collaborative experiences.

Shown at the Shenkman Arts Centre, the works - varied, tender, personal, and vulnerable - invited viewers to reconsider their relationships with the world around them. As a whole, Correspondences was a love letter to the world in all its beauty and brokenness and an invitation to cultivate greater intimacy in correspondence with the more-than-human world.

Susan Patrice

As the founder and director of Makers Circle, Susan Patrice designs and implements arts-informed community initiatives in partnership with non-arts organizations who want to expand their reach and impact through innovative cross-sector collaboration. Makers Circle has a deep passion for the power of the creative process to encourage adaptive change, expand awareness, and open up new ways of seeing and relating. We believe that the arts and artists should play a major role in community regeneration and non-profit advancement.
